MRI (magnetic resonance imaging) is a noninvasive diagnostic test that takes detailed images of the soft tissues of the body. |
|
|
Nuclear medicine is used to diagnose and determine the severity of or treat a variety of diseases, including many types of cancers, heart disease, and other abnormalities within the body. |
|
 |
Ultrasound imaging uses a transducer or probe to generate sound waves and produce pictures of the body's internal structures. |
|
|
|
Mammograms can be used to check for breast cancer in women who have no signs or symptoms of the disease. |
|
|
Computed tomography (CT) of the body uses special x-ray equipment to help detect a variety of diseases and conditions. |
|
|
X-Rays are often used to help diagnosed fractured bones, look for injury or infection and to locate foreign objects in soft tissue. |
|
|
Positron emission tomography (PET) uses small amounts of radioactive materials called radio-tracers, a special camera and a computer to help evaluate your organ and tissue functions. |
|
|
Dexa scans are often used to diagnose osteoporosis and to assess an individual’s risk for developing fractures. |
|
|
Fluoroscopy is a type of x-ray procedure that captures moving images, allowing the radiologist to observe the functioning as well as the anatomy of internal organs. |
